    After a fun day hitting a car museum and shopping at Ollie's, I was ready to get some dinner and head back to the hotel. One place that I wanted to visit was Zaxby's. I had never been there before. It has salads and wings. Both make me happy. I did a search and drove to this location. I hit the drive-thru. I got a competent woman on the other end. I ordered the following items: - Traditional wings (10) with barbeque sauce - Cobb salad with grilled chicken and light vinaigrette I pulled up to the window and paid with a credit card. All was good. Moments later, I got my food in a plastic bag. I thanked the woman and drove back to my hotel room to eat. I started with the wings. I should have ordered the wings and that's it. Ten of them was more than enough for dinner. The barbeque sauce was yummy and each wing was thoroughly coated with it. The wings were delicious. I got more flats than drums. I should have got six wings with the salad. The wings come with ranch. Instead, I ate a bit of my cobb salad and saved the rest for the following day. The cobb salad with grilled chicken was huge. It came with buttered toast. The salad was fresh with romaine lettuce, tomatoes, cheese, bacon, and an hard-boiled egg. The grilled chicken was warm and juicy. I loved this salad. I simply bought way too much food. I got a lot of vinaigrette. I saved a packet for future salad purchases and it all worked out. It's yummy. I'm a fan of Zaxby's. It's was a great introduction to the chain. (314)

    Ok. My first time at a Zaxby's. It was not busy inside, but the drive-through and online orders were slamming. I was standing in line waiting for my order to be taken, and an employee finally acknowledged me and let me know she'd be with me soon. Someone came and took my order and I paid. As I said, it wasn't busy inside, so I got a good look around. 3 employees were on a break, 2 outside smoking, and one inside sitting in a booth on her phone. As for the interior, it was nice. Plenty of booths. Saw one family enjoying their food. I finally get my food, and to my surprise, it was in a go container and bag. I had planned on eating there, so I expected a tray with my food on it. I guess it was a hint to take it with me. Again,as I said, it was my first time in a Zaxby's. As I was leaving, I looked at the families table, and they were also served in to go containers. So my guess is that's how you get your food. I haven't eaten it yet, but it looks good. I may or may not be back. Update: I ate the salad but wasn't completely satisfied with it. The lettuce was wilted, my tomatoes were sore, and I got one piece of fried onion. And for what this salad cost, the amount is definitely short-changed. I may or may not be back, but I know that I won't be ordering a salad. I still hold on the 3 stars.

    While looking for a quick bite before a concert in Nashville, we stumbled upon Bakersfield, and as…read morea taco enthusiast visiting from the Southwest, I wasn't sure what to expect. I have to admit, I was pleasantly surprised. The guacamole and chips were the standout of the meal. The guacamole was incredibly fresh, packed with flavor, and served alongside warm, freshly made tortilla chips that were hard to stop eating. We also ordered the esquites, since I'm a huge fan of authentic elote preparado. The flavors were delicious and well-balanced. My only suggestion would be to serve the esquites warm, I promise it truly takes the dish to another level. As for the tacos, the presentation was beautiful. The Al Pastor tacos looked fantastic, but they leaned a little too sweet for my taste and were missing some of the bold, smoky flavors I associate with traditional Al Pastor, like guajillo chiles, oregano, and other aromatic spices. On the other hand, the chicken tacos were excellent. They were juicy, well-seasoned, and flavorful enough to shine without needing much from the toppings. To top it all off, our server was friendly, attentive, and helped make the entire experience enjoyable. Overall, Bakersfield exceeded my expectations. While it may not replace the authentic taco shops of the Southwest, it's definitely a solid choice in Nashville, especially if you're craving flavorful Mexican-inspired food before a night out.
